Jaime Chico Pardo assumes as president of Telmex

After 12 years as executive director of Telmex, Jaime Chico Pardo has been upgraded to president of the company’s administration council, and Carlos Slim Domit will continue as assistant president of the company belonging to Carlos Slim Helú. In a press release, Telmex informed that during the last council meeting the modification of the organizational structure was approved, with the aim to strengthen the development of strategic activities, just like the operative focus within the market. Chico Pardo¿s responsibility will be to consolidate the international development of Telmex in expansion mementos of the company throughout Latin America.  Telmex`s organizational changes included the appointment of Héctor Slim Seade as executive director of Telmex and Óscar Von Hauske as International director of Telmex.
